Output e734860ca0c7893563a3956b26184b4b6f682ec0cbdeeb42f32eb10d2a848b80:74

value
158476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c940c48e3d77401b2ddbe599916460cb404af5b0 OP_EQUAL
address
3L39LFH7dXSZPxBxdQ2xMz6nZgfzeVhAMq
transaction
e734860ca0c7893563a3956b26184b4b6f682ec0cbdeeb42f32eb10d2a848b80
spent
true